Specifications for an aircraft bolt require that the ultimate ten- sile strength be at least 18 kN. It is known that 10% of the bolts have strengths less than 18 . 3 kN and that 5% of the bolts have strengths greater than 19 . 76 kN. It is also known that the strengths of these bolts are normally distributed.

a. Find the mean and standard deviation of the strengths.

b. What proportion of the bolts meet the strength specification?
